Test plan — GiveNote receipt mailer (welcome aboard!)

We're testing that donors get exactly one receipt per gift, even when the payment webhook fires twice (it does, a lot). Cases to cover: single donation, recurring monthly, refund follow-up, and the dreaded duplicate webhook. Use the sandbox mail sink — nothing actually sends, it just logs. Check the rendered PDF totals match the ledger. To call the sandbox mailer API, authenticate with the token below; keep it out of screenshots.

login token, yajeg-fawif: eyJhbGciOiJIUzI1NiIsInR5cCI6IkpXVCJ9.eyJzdWIiOiIEdPQYnZXaZIn0.HSRTnYZBx0Qc

Migration of the Copperline build to the hermetic system (Kilnworks) happens in three stages: pin all toolchains, replace network fetches with vendored artifacts, then enable sandbox enforcement. Release manager sign-off is required before stage three. Expect the first hermetic build to take roughly twice as long. Stage checklists and rollback steps are on the page below.

runbook for tagug-hafog: https://jira.lumiclabs.internal/projects/pages/pages/9773c0d8

## Break-Glass: Search Relevance Tuning Notes

Heads up, new folks — the relevance tuning notes for Finchmere Search live behind a locked admin space, since a bad boost once tanked results site-wide. Normally you request access from the ranking guild. If everyone's out and prod relevance is on fire, break glass instead. Unlock the notes space with the recovery passphrase below.

strongbox words: druath-quenael